Syllabus Roadmap

Use the syllabus as your checklist. Do not let a strong area hide an unprepared domain; one weak domain can pull down an otherwise solid score.

  • 证券市场基本法律法规与监管框架
    Coverage: 《证券法》核心条款解析, 《公司法》关于股份发行与转让的规定, 《证券投资基金法》基本原则, 证券从业人员管理办法及诚信监管.
    Practice focus: 证券公开发行定义, 内幕交易认定标准, 操纵市场行为特征, 虚假陈述法律后果, 从业人员禁止性行为.
  • 金融市场体系与多层次资本市场
    Coverage: 全球金融体系与中国资本市场演进, 主板、创业板、科创板与北交所定位, 区域性股权市场与新三板制度, 场外交易市场(OTC)结构.
    Practice focus: 多层次资本市场架构, 注册制与核准制区别, 转板上市制度, 合格投资者准入标准, 金融中介机构分类.
  • 证券经营机构合规管理与风险控制
    Coverage: 证券公司治理准则与内部控制, 合规管理体系与合规负责人职责, 全面风险管理框架(ERM), 反洗钱与反恐怖融资义务.
    Practice focus: 净资本监管指标, 风险覆盖率计算, 合规审查流程, 可疑交易报告制度, 客户身份识别要求.
  • 证券产品特性与估值定价理论
    Coverage: 股票分类、权益分派与估值模型, 债券品种、信用评级与收益率曲线, 证券投资基金分类与运作模式, 金融衍生品(期权、期货、互换)基础.
    Practice focus: 市盈率与市净率分析, 债券到期收益率(YTM), 开放式与封闭式基金区别, ETF与LOF运作机制, 期权杠杆效应与风险.
  • 证券交易实务与结算登记流程
    Coverage: 证券账户管理与开户规范, 交易委托、竞价成交与行情解读, 融资融券业务规则与风险监控, 证券登记、托管与清算交收.
    Practice focus: 集合竞价与连续竞价, T+1与T+0结算制度, 维持担保比例计算, 标的证券范围, 货银对付(DVP)原则.
  • 投资者适当性管理与服务规范
    Coverage: 投资者分类(普通与专业)标准, 产品风险等级划分与匹配原则, 适当性匹配告知与警示义务, 证券经纪业务服务质量标准.
    Practice focus: 风险承受能力评估, 双录(录音录像)要求, 适当性匹配意见书, 专业投资者转化条件, 客户回访制度.

How to Use Practice Questions

Practice questions should be treated as measurement and training, not as memorization. After each block, tag every missed item by cause: content gap, misread wording, poor elimination, or time pressure. Then repair the cause before taking a larger set. This keeps your score moving instead of producing random quiz volume.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Reading passively for weeks before attempting questions.
  • Trusting old forum answers without checking the current official handbook.
  • Practicing only favorite topics and avoiding low-score domains.
  • Reviewing only the correct answer instead of the wrong-answer logic.
  • Waiting until test day to understand ID, proctoring, calculator, break, or retake rules.

Final Week Checklist

In the final week, shift from learning mode to performance mode. Confirm your exam appointment, ID rules, calculator or materials policy, online-proctoring requirements, and retake policy. Run smaller mixed sets, review your error log, revisit high-yield tables or definitions, and protect sleep. The last week should reduce uncertainty, not create more of it.
